Zerumbone Alleviates Acute Pancreatitis in Rats by Reducing Inflammatory Reaction and Oxidative Stress and Regulating TLR4/NF-KB Signaling Pathway

This study was designed to investigate the protective effect of zerumbone on acute pancreatitis in rats and to clarify the underlying mechanisms. Forty-eight rats were randomly divided into control, zerumbone, model and model+zerumbone groups, 12 rats in each group. The acute pancreatitis model was established in model and model+zerumbone groups by biliopancreatic duct injection with sodium taurocholate. Then, the zerumbone and model+zerumbone groups were treated with 10 mg/kg zerumbone by femoral vein puncture for two times. After 6 h from the last treatment, compared with model group, in model+zerumbone group, the acute pancreatitis symptoms were obviously alleviated, the wet pancreatic weight and pancreatic histopathological score were decreased (P < 0.05), the serum amylase and phospholipase A2 activities were decreased (P < 0.05), the serum tumor necrosis factor-alpha, interleukin 1 beta, interleukin 6 and monocyte chemoattractant protein levels were decreased (P < 0.05), the pancreatic tissue superoxide dismutase and catalase levels were increased (P < 0.05), the pancreatic tissue reactive oxygen species and malondialdehyde levels were decreased (P < 0.05), and the pancreatic tissue Toll-like receptor 4 (TLR4) and nuclear factor-kappa B (NF-kappa B) p65 protein expression levels were decreased (P < 0.05). In conclusion, zerumbone can alleviate the acute pancreatitis in rats by reducing inflammatory reaction and oxidative stress and regulating TLR4/NF-kappa B signaling pathway.
